PEARL PERSON–ENVIRONMENT–ACTIVITY RESEARCH LABORATORY

VAST, ONE-OF-A-KIND BUILDING FOR RADICAL RESEARCH INTO PEOPLE AND THEIR ENVIRONMENTS

This unique, reconfigurable lab has been designed for multi-scale research into access and mobility in its broadest sense, from navigating kerbs in wheelchairs to observing people flow in, off and within transport to improve train design and maximise space inside aircraft. The facility will encourage the local community to engage with the research as participants.

“This facility will enable fundamental research within a space that can simulate a wide range of different environments – and help us understand better how people engage with the world around them.”

NICK TYLER Director, UCL Centre for Transport Studies and Chadwick Professor of Civil Engineering
